Coker's Chebii and Weibel Sweep SAC Cross Country Runner of the Week Honors

HARTSVILLE, S.C. - Coker's College cross country runners Jacob Chebii and Hannah Weibel have been named the AstroTurf South Atlantic Conference Men's and Women's Cross Country Runners of the Week, respectively, for races from Oct. 12-18, the League announced today.

Chebii, a freshman from Eldoret, Kenya, won the 5k race at the Francis Marion Invitational last week with a time of 16:02. His performance led the Coker men to an overall second place finish at the meet. Chebii's time moves him into first place all-time at Coker in a 5k race, and he now holds both the 5k and 8k records at Coker.

Jacob is a physical education major. He is the son of Linah Chebii and Peter Chemitei.

Weibel, a senior from Nova, Ohio, took the top spot in the women's 5k race at the Francis Marion Invitational where she finished at 19:25, and she helped led the Cobra women to a first place finish overall. Weibel's time of 19:25 places her fourth all-time at Coker in a 5k race.

Hannah is an exercise science major. She is the daughter of Barbara and Martin Cook.
